Hexagon claims robust feasibility for WAH2 ammonia project
Australia-listed Hexagon Energy Materials said Monday the pre-feasibility study (PFS) for its WAH2 low-emission hydrogen/ammonia project in Western Australia delivered positive results, Kallanish reports.
The PFS completed by Petrofac demonstrates the technical and financial feasibility of the blue hydrogen/ammonia project to be built in the Western Australian Maitland Strategic Industrial Area. A pre-front end engineering design study is due to start soon.
